Can't install QNX RTP

Hello everybody!

There is my problem>
I’ve got two partitions:
primary 7GB running Windows ME
logical 1,7GB free
both FAT32.I tried to install QNX RTP on logical (d:) few times but i
recieved a message called: “Could not get drive info for /dev/hd0”.I
changed the logical
to FAT16 but it was the same way.
Any ideas?

Thank you in advance.

Hi,Atanas:
You can not install QNX in a Windows partition(but you can install it under
windows^_^),that is,it can not exist in a fat16 or fat32 logic partion,you
can install as the follow:
1,backup you data of winme
2,run fdisk,make a partition of type DOS,this will be for WinMe,and leave
the other space of the HD alone,do not do anything to it,this will be for
QNX.
3,format or install you WinME to the partition of type DOS you created in
step2.
4,with the QNX CD in the CD-ROM boot the computer from the CD
5,follow the instruction to install the QNX,it will find the leaved HD
space.during the installing,chose and use the QNX loader as the first
loader.
good luck.

You can’t install RTP onto Extended partition using the default installer.

Solutions:
0) Repartition to make room for Primary partition.

  1. Install as imagefile in FAT in Extended partition, using setup.exe
    from Windows.
    You’ll need at least MSDOS or alike on the boot disk.

  2. Install it step-by-step manually.
